Question: How To Rip A Cd On Windows Media Player?

To rip a CD, first you have to be connected to the Internet.

When you insert an audio CD, the media player should automatically open a window to ask what to do with the CD.

Select the Rip Music from CD with Windows Media Player option, and then select the Rip tab from the Media Player.

How long does it take to rip a CD?

If your PC CD Reader supports CD reading at 10x you should expect that the ripping time is about one tenth of the audio actual length. Example: a 40 minutes track should be ripped in 4 minutes at 10x speed.

Does ripping a CD damage it?

This means that short of scratching the CD or physically damaging it in some other way, you can’t lose the contents of the CD. Ripping a CD with Windows Media Player (or iTunes or any other CD ripper) makes a copy of the contents of the CD in a different file format, without changing the contents of the CD.

How do I rip a DVD onto my computer?

How to Rip a DVD with VLC

  • Open VLC.
  • Under the Media tab, go to Convert/Save.
  • Click on the Disc tab.
  • Choose the DVD option under Disc Selection.
  • Choose the DVD drive location.
  • Click Convert/Save at the bottom.
  • Select the codec and particulars you’d like to use for the rip under Profile.

What is rip a CD?

Ripping a CD is simply copying music from a audio compact disc (CD) to a computer. FreeRIP is a “ripper” software which is a software that can copy tracks from your CDs and convert them to audio files in various formats, like MP3, Flac, WMA, WAV and Ogg Vorbis.
